Output e113e36d2d9331ea91a6ec37c4a112894c253b726e9b3025b1ccf27069163b41:15

value
330526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d18c54ff2c9eff8b10d3e675e42ba9994963bc OP_EQUAL
address
33mfpRgBi5n782cquMcrG16GSGCBpsGLUV
transaction
e113e36d2d9331ea91a6ec37c4a112894c253b726e9b3025b1ccf27069163b41
confirmations
164553
spent
true